OLD | NEW |
1 /* This file is part of the program psim. | 1 /* This file is part of the program psim. |
2 | 2 |
3 Copyright (C) 1994-1996, Andrew Cagney <cagney@highland.com.au> | 3 Copyright (C) 1994-1996, Andrew Cagney <cagney@highland.com.au> |
4 | 4 |
5 This program is free software; you can redistribute it and/or modify | 5 This program is free software; you can redistribute it and/or modify |
6 it under the terms of the GNU General Public License as published by | 6 it under the terms of the GNU General Public License as published by |
7 the Free Software Foundation; either version 2 of the License, or | 7 the Free Software Foundation; either version 3 of the License, or |
8 (at your option) any later version. | 8 (at your option) any later version. |
9 | 9 |
10 This program is distributed in the hope that it will be useful, | 10 This program is distributed in the hope that it will be useful, |
11 but WITHOUT ANY WARRANTY; without even the implied warranty of | 11 but WITHOUT ANY WARRANTY; without even the implied warranty of |
12 MERCHANTABILITY or FITNESS FOR A PARTICULAR PURPOSE. See the | 12 MERCHANTABILITY or FITNESS FOR A PARTICULAR PURPOSE. See the |
13 GNU General Public License for more details. | 13 GNU General Public License for more details. |
14 | 14 |
15 You should have received a copy of the GNU General Public License | 15 You should have received a copy of the GNU General Public License |
16 along with this program; if not, write to the Free Software | 16 along with this program; if not, see <http://www.gnu.org/licenses/>. |
17 Foundation, Inc., 59 Temple Place - Suite 330, Boston, MA 02111-1307, USA. | |
18 | 17 |
19 */ | 18 */ |
20 | 19 |
21 | 20 |
22 #ifndef _HW_CPU_H_ | 21 #ifndef _HW_CPU_H_ |
23 #define _HW_CPU_H_ | 22 #define _HW_CPU_H_ |
24 | 23 |
25 enum { | 24 enum { |
26 hw_cpu_hard_reset, | 25 hw_cpu_hard_reset, |
27 hw_cpu_soft_reset, | 26 hw_cpu_soft_reset, |
28 hw_cpu_external_interrupt, | 27 hw_cpu_external_interrupt, |
29 hw_cpu_machine_check_interrupt, | 28 hw_cpu_machine_check_interrupt, |
30 hw_cpu_system_management_interrupt, | 29 hw_cpu_system_management_interrupt, |
31 hw_cpu_nr_interrupt_ports | 30 hw_cpu_nr_interrupt_ports |
32 }; | 31 }; |
33 | 32 |
34 #endif /* _HW_CPU_H_ */ | 33 #endif /* _HW_CPU_H_ */ |
OLD | NEW |